Circuit Description

The sub-TP sensor is variable resistor that monitors throttle opening. The sub-TP sensor is used for traction control system. The sub-throttle valve is opened or closed by the sub-throttle actuator according to signals from the Traction Control (TRAC) ECU. DTC is set when ECM detects open or short in sub-TP sensor circuit.
